logo

OpenManus与DeepSeek深度整合:开发者效率革命的实践指南

作者:半吊子全栈工匠2025.09.25 20:32浏览量:0

简介:本文深入解析OpenManus框架与DeepSeek大模型的深度整合实践,从架构设计、功能实现到性能优化展开系统性探讨。通过多维度场景测试与代码级案例分析,揭示两者协同如何显著提升AI开发效率与模型落地能力,为开发者提供可复用的技术方案与实践经验。

一、技术整合背景与核心价值

在AI工程化浪潮中,开发者面临模型部署复杂度高、开发流程割裂、性能调优困难等核心痛点。OpenManus作为新一代AI开发框架,通过模块化设计、自动化工具链和跨平台兼容性,为模型训练与部署提供标准化解决方案。而DeepSeek作为高性能大模型,在自然语言处理、多模态交互等领域展现出卓越能力。两者的整合,本质上是将框架的工程化优势与模型的算法优势深度耦合,形成”开发效率+模型性能”的双轮驱动。

从技术架构视角看,OpenManus的插件化设计允许DeepSeek以模块形式无缝接入,开发者无需重构现有代码即可调用模型能力。这种松耦合架构不仅降低了技术门槛,更通过统一接口规范实现了多模型切换的灵活性。例如,在对话系统开发中,开发者可快速替换不同版本的DeepSeek模型,而无需修改业务逻辑层代码。

二、核心功能实现与代码实践

1. 模型服务化部署

OpenManus通过Service Mesh架构实现DeepSeek的微服务化部署。开发者可通过配置文件定义模型服务参数:

  1. # openmanus-config.yaml
  2. deepseek:
  3. service:
  4. name: deepseek-v1.5
  5. version: 1.5.0
  6. resource:
  7. cpu: 4
  8. memory: 16Gi
  9. gpu: 1 * A100
  10. endpoint:
  11. grpc: 0.0.0.0:50051
  12. rest: 0.0.0.0:8080

框架自动完成容器化部署、负载均衡和健康检查。实际测试显示,这种部署方式使模型启动时间从传统方式的15分钟缩短至2分钟,资源利用率提升40%。

2. 开发工作流优化

整合后的工作流实现”数据准备-模型调优-服务部署”的全链路自动化。以金融领域文本分类任务为例:

  1. from openmanus.pipeline import DeepSeekPipeline
  2. # 初始化处理管道
  3. pipeline = DeepSeekPipeline(
  4. model_name="deepseek-finance",
  5. task_type="text-classification",
  6. fine_tune_config={
  7. "learning_rate": 3e-5,
  8. "epochs": 5,
  9. "batch_size": 32
  10. }
  11. )
  12. # 执行端到端流程
  13. result = pipeline.run(
  14. train_data="financial_reports.jsonl",
  15. eval_data="financial_eval.jsonl",
  16. deploy_config={"replicas": 3}
  17. )

这种声明式编程模式使开发者关注业务逻辑而非底层实现,项目开发周期平均缩短60%。

3. 性能优化实践

针对大模型推理的延迟问题,OpenManus提供多层级优化方案:

  • 模型量化:支持FP16/INT8混合精度,在保持98%精度的前提下,推理速度提升2.3倍
  • 缓存机制:实现对话状态的高效序列化,使上下文记忆开销降低75%
  • 动态批处理:通过请求合并技术,GPU利用率从45%提升至82%

某电商客服系统实测数据显示,整合后的平均响应时间从2.3秒降至0.8秒,QPS(每秒查询率)提升3倍。

三、典型应用场景与效益分析

1. 智能客服系统

在零售行业客服场景中,整合方案实现:

  • 多轮对话管理:通过OpenManus的对话状态跟踪与DeepSeek的上下文理解,复杂问题解决率提升35%
  • 知识库联动:自动关联商品数据库,回答准确率从82%提升至95%
  • 应急预案:当模型置信度低于阈值时,自动转接人工客服,系统稳定性达99.99%

2. 代码生成工具

针对开发者编程辅助需求,整合方案提供:

  • 多语言支持:覆盖Python/Java/Go等12种语言,代码生成准确率91%
  • 上下文感知:基于项目历史代码的推荐,使代码复用率提升40%
  • 安全校验:内置静态分析模块,漏洞发现率提高60%

3. 数据分析平台

在金融风控场景中,整合方案实现:

  • 实时处理:处理10万条/秒的交易数据,延迟<500ms
  • 异常检测:模型召回率92%,误报率降低至3%
  • 可视化交互:通过自然语言查询生成动态报表,使用效率提升5倍

四、开发者实践建议

1. 渐进式迁移策略

建议采用”核心功能优先”的迁移路径:

  1. 优先替换对话类、文本生成类等强依赖NLP能力的模块
  2. 逐步扩展至多模态处理、复杂推理等高级场景
  3. 最后实现全流程自动化

2. 性能监控体系

建立三维监控指标:

  • 业务指标:任务完成率、用户满意度
  • 技术指标:推理延迟、资源利用率
  • 成本指标:单次调用成本、训练成本

推荐使用OpenManus内置的Prometheus+Grafana监控栈,实现实时可视化。

3. 持续优化机制

建立模型-框架协同优化闭环:

  1. 收集线上运行数据,标注关键样本
  2. 定期进行模型微调(建议每周1次)
  3. 同步调整框架参数(如批处理大小、缓存策略)

某互联网公司实践表明,这种持续优化机制可使系统性能保持每月5%-8%的持续提升。

五、未来演进方向

随着AI技术的快速发展,整合方案将向三个维度演进:

  1. 轻量化部署:通过模型蒸馏、架构搜索等技术,实现边缘设备上的实时推理
  2. 多模态融合:整合视觉、语音等多模态能力,构建全场景智能体
  3. 自动化调优:利用强化学习实现参数自动配置,降低人工调优成本

OpenManus与DeepSeek的深度整合,标志着AI开发从”手工作坊”向”工业化生产”的跨越。这种整合不仅解决了当前开发中的痛点,更为未来AI应用的规模化落地奠定了技术基础。对于开发者而言,掌握这种整合技术将成为参与下一代AI竞争的核心能力。

相关文章推荐

发表评论